When thinking about the home sales market, I find it useful to look at the relative velocity of sales. This metric captures just how significant the slowdown in home sales was over the past few years, and how strong the recovery has been in 2009. Since 1999, the number of homes sold in October has been 48% higher than the number of homes sold in January, on average. The home sales market performed within a relatively ...

Zillow: Sarasota home buyers have great negotiating power

2 hours ago ago from Media General - TBO.com

Home buyers in Sarasota have some of the best negotiating power of any buyers in the country, according to Zillow.com , an online real estate service. On average, buyers were able to take 7.6 percent off the asking price in October. For a home priced at $235,000, that's a savings of $19,380. Zillow reports that in Tampa, the figure is 5.7 percent, or $10,100. Nationally, that number is just 2.7 percent, or about $5,741. "Word is out that ...
